1. Start with Clear Objectives and Define the Audience

Before diving into data visualization or report creation, it's essential to define the purpose of the report and identify the target audience. Understanding the objectives helps in selecting the right data sources, metrics, and visual elements. For instance, a report intended for senior executives will require high-level summaries and strategic insights, whereas a report for department managers may focus on operational details and KPIs.

Defining the audience also influences the language, depth, and format of the report. A report for a technical team might include detailed data tables and complex charts, while a report for non-technical stakeholders should use simplified language and visual summaries. By aligning the report's content with the audience's needs and expectations, you ensure that the information is both relevant and actionable. This approach reduces confusion and increases the likelihood that the report will be used to inform decision-making.

2. Ensure Data Accuracy and Consistency

The integrity of any business report hinges on the accuracy and consistency of the underlying data. easybusinessreports allows for seamless integration with various data sources, but it's crucial to verify that the data being pulled is clean, up-to-date, and free from inconsistencies. Inaccurate data can lead to misleading conclusions and poor business decisions.

One practical way to ensure data accuracy is to implement regular data audits and validation checks. For example, if you're pulling sales data from multiple sources, cross-referencing these sources to identify discrepancies is essential. Additionally, using automated validation tools within easybusinessreports can help catch errors before they appear in the final report. Ensuring that data is consistent across different reports and time periods also helps in tracking trends and making informed decisions over time.

3. Use Visuals Strategically to Enhance Understanding

Visual elements such as charts, graphs, and tables are powerful tools for conveying complex information in an accessible way. easybusinessreports provides a range of customizable visualizations, but it's important to use them strategically rather than indiscriminately. Choosing the right type of chart based on the data and the message you want to convey can make a significant difference in how the information is received and interpreted.

For example, a line chart is ideal for showing trends over time, while a pie chart is better suited for displaying proportions. Using color and labeling effectively can also enhance clarity and reduce ambiguity. It's important to avoid cluttering reports with too many visuals or overly complex designs that may confuse the audience. The goal is to use visuals to support the narrative of the report, not to overshadow it.

4. Maintain Consistency in Formatting and Style

Consistency in formatting and style is essential for creating professional and trustworthy reports. easybusinessreports allows users to apply templates, fonts, colors, and layouts, but these choices should be made with care to ensure uniformity across all reports. A consistent look and feel not only enhances the visual appeal of the reports but also helps in building brand recognition and reinforcing organizational standards.

For instance, if your organization has a specific color scheme or font style that should be used in all communications, applying these standards to your reports will make them more aligned with the overall brand identity. Additionally, maintaining consistent formatting across different sections and reports helps in reducing confusion and making the reports easier to navigate. This approach also facilitates easier collaboration among team members and ensures that all stakeholders receive reports that are visually cohesive and professionally presented.

5. Implement Feedback Loops for Continuous Improvement

No reporting system is perfect, and the effectiveness of easybusinessreports can be significantly improved by incorporating feedback from users. Encouraging stakeholders to provide input on the clarity, relevance, and usefulness of the reports helps in identifying areas for improvement. This feedback can be used to refine the data sources, adjust the visualizations, or even restructure the report layout to better suit the needs of the audience.

Implementing a structured feedback loop involves setting up channels for users to share their thoughts and regularly reviewing the feedback to make informed changes. For example, if multiple users point out that a particular report is too dense and hard to interpret, revising the report to include more white space, simplified language, and additional summary sections can enhance its usability. This iterative approach ensures that the reports remain aligned with user needs and continue to provide value over time.
